Title :
Medical application of small magnetic particles and SQUID magnetic sensor

Abstract :
We have proposed two medical applications using ultra-small magnetic particles. One is a lymph-node detection system and the other is a DNA probing system. In both cases, magnetic particles are detected by a sensitive high Tc SQUID magnetic sensor. We demonstrate that lymph nodes containing particles extracted from the rat were successfully measured by a SQUID system. In the application of DNA detection system, a preliminary experiment has been done. These results are described in this paper.
